WebJun 27, 2024 · Consultation on Birmingham CAZ given green light. Birmingham city council is set to launch a six-week consultation on its plans to charge drivers to enter a Clean Air Zone, after the council’s cabinet approved a motion to push ahead with the proposal yesterday (26 June). The staff of Birmingham Green understand our residents’ needs and can help adults, and those who care for them, navigate the affordable service … WebFeb 2, 2024 · Edinburgh is the UK's greenest city, closely followed by Aberdeen and Glasgow, a new study has found. Experts from commercial waste and recycling service, First Mile, compared eco-friendly factors in major cities across Britain. These included: electric vehicle charging points. single-use plastic use. recycling efficiency.
